A Ukrainian marine has received 25 years in prison in the DPR for the murder of a resident of Mariupol, RIA Novosti reports citing the prosecutor’s office of the republic.
The corresponding verdict was issued by the Supreme Court of the DPR. As stated in the materials of the investigation, a soldier of the 36th separate marine brigade of the Armed Forces of Ukraine Vasily Mikhailov interrogated a civilian in a kindergarten in Mariupol. During the interrogation, the Ukrainian nationalist hit the man about 15 times with his hands and feet, and after his death, he threw his body into the sewer and set it on fire.
As a result, Mikhailov was found guilty of using prohibited means and methods in an armed conflict; a murder committed by a group of persons motivated by political and ideological hatred. Currently, the court is considering the cases of his accomplices.
